Charlie Shiferaw Chrie is a Dutch-trained Clinical Psychologist. He is known by the name "TikTokTerapi" and "CharlieChrie". Charlie Chrie is considered slightly controversial in the way that he uses social media in order to raise awareness of mental health and societal issues through creative arts.

Charlie gained fame on TikTok when he started uploading videos about psychology and mental health on the platform in 2019. Today, he has 76,200 followers on the platform.

Shortly after his rise to recognition on TikTok, he switched to making more educational videos targeted towards a more mature audience on Instagram. In short of just about 5 months, he rose from 1000 to 40.000 followers, acummulating over 3.000.000 views off his reels to a danish audience. He is approached by other danish celebrities such as Sivas, Kidd, Johnson, Sara Bro, Szhirley, Gustav Salinas and many more.

Charlie was also a podcast host on the podcast "Følsom - med Charlie og Jean" on Podimo, and "sort og hvidt" with Charlie and Jean.

Additionally, Charlie Chrie has developed certified educational programmes for the company, Lenus eHealth, teaching professional holistic coaches in subjects such as mental health and self-esteem.

Charlie has a past as a rapper in the band AWEKE and has spent his youth as a musician, producer, and rapper.

In addition to this, Charlie has been a guest on several programs such as "Hav og Kamal," "DR P1 morgen," and "4. Division" on DR P1, Noell Enhed Podcast and Ludvigs Podcast where he provides expertise in clinical psychology. Additionally, Charlie has been interview for TV2 Kosmopol, Information and Jyllandsposten for his viewpoints on therapy expressed across social media platforms.

Charlie is currently active as a speaker, disruptor, content-creator, and psychologists with clients in therapy.
